DFA: China’s rule on trespassing foreigners inconsistent with UNCLOS
Excerpt
China’s rule allowing the detention of foreigners believed to have trespassed what it claims to be its borders is inconsistent with the United Nations Convention on the Law of the Sea (UNCLOS), the Department of Foreign Affairs (DFA) said yesterday. Speaking to reporters in Taguig City, Foreign Affairs Secretary Enrique Manalo refuted the claim that Filipinos maliciously misinterpreted the new Chinese regulation, which was reportedly adopted on May 15. “(China) announced it, it was quite clear so, I mean, what’s malicious (about) it?” Manalo said.
